Job Duties
- Promote and support a culture of excellence at Spokane Tribe Resort & Casino by modeling STRC values, delivering exceptional guest service, and upholding the highest standards of professionalism and ethics
- Provide exceptional guest service throughout all interactions
- Assist the Director of Beverage in directing daily beverage operations to ensure efficient service flow, guest satisfaction, and achievement of revenue and profitability goals
- Supervise, coach, and develop Beverage Supervisors and front-line beverage staff, including bartenders, barbacks and casino floor servers, to maintain consistent service standards and compliance with alcohol service regulations
- Monitor daily staffing levels, shift coverage, and floor deployment to meet fluctuating guest demand in a 24/7 casino environment
- Oversee beverage inventories, par levels, ordering processes, and cost control measures to ensure proper stock levels and minimal waste
- Evaluate outlet performance through guest satisfaction feedback, sales trends, labor usage, and operational metrics, and recommend adjustments to improve results
- Ensure all beverage areas maintain cleanliness, sanitation, organization, and adherence to health and safety standards
- Enforce responsible alcohol service practices and ensure team members maintain required certifications and training compliance
- Collaborate with Marketing and F&B leadership on drink promotions, special events, and seasonal beverage programs to enhance guest engagement and revenue
- Participate in interviewing, onboarding, training, performance observations, corrective action, and team member development planning for beverage staff
- Ensure compliance with all internal controls, Tribal Gaming Commission regulations, WA State liquor laws, and company policies related to beverage operations
- Maintain strong communication with Security, Cage, Surveillance, and other departments to support seamless casino floor operations
